Hay all tomorrow i'll be purchasing a Potomotygon Motoro and try to get some tank mates for him/her. I'm planing to purchase some Polypterus senegalus (2). The ray will be between 4-5 inches disc which is just a baby, and the senegalus will be around 4-5 inches will they nip eachother at this size? I don't know any other tank mates right now any suggestions will be great.
 
go for it!!!

im a Polypterus/Potomotygon guy myself. however, the biggest problem i have with these two is: getting enough food in the Polypterus!! the motoro is a straight up pig and will eat everything before the bichirs can even open their little mouths... u have to feed in diffrent spots of the tank in order for everyone to get decent meal. even then it can be pretty tricky... u need to have the motoro distracted in order to feed the bichirs.

... datnoids and flag tails make good tankmates as well.
